Understanding microSD Express

microSD Express (uSD Express) is a protocol designed to deliver substantially higher data transfer rates from microSD storage devices. This advancement directly addresses limitations often encountered with standard microSD cards when handling bandwidth-intensive tasks, such as 4K video recording, high-resolution photography, and demanding mobile games. The increased speed translates into quicker file transfers, reduced loading times, and an overall smoother user experience.

Performance Considerations

When evaluating microSD Express cards, several factors contribute to overall performance. These include the card’s read and write speeds, its endurance rating (measured in TBW – Terabytes Written), and compatibility with host devices. Faster transfer rates directly impact application responsiveness and data access times.

Applications Driving Demand

The rise of microSD Express cards is fueled by several key applications

  • Mobile Gaming: High-resolution mobile games demand rapid loading speeds and seamless streaming, making high-performance storage crucial.
  • Content Creation: Video editors, photographers, and other content creators rely on fast storage for handling large media files during editing and rendering processes.
  • Portable Data Storage: microSD Express cards provide a convenient solution for backing up data, transferring files between devices, and expanding the storage capacity of smartphones and tablets.

Choosing the Right Capacity

Selecting the appropriate capacity depends on individual usage patterns. Here's a general guideline

  • 256GB: Suitable for casual mobile gaming, storing moderate amounts of photos and videos, and backing up smaller devices.
  • 512GB: A versatile option for serious mobile gamers, content creators working with standard-resolution media, and users who require ample storage space.
  • 1TB: Ideal for professional photographers, videographers, and users dealing with large 4K/8K video files or extensive game libraries.
